MapsShah Alam Utama in Petaling, Selangor recorded 0 subsale transactions in 2025, with a median price of RM1.07 million and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M527.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M1.07 million,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M869K to RM1.26 million, and a typical market range of RM882K to RM1.25 million.
Most transactions involved 2 - 2 1/2 storey terraced, with minimal variety in property types.
For price per square foot, the median is RM527, with most transactions between RM485 and RM569. The usual range is RM469.00 to RM585.00, showing that most units are priced quite close to each other. With an IQR of RM116.00 and MAD of RM42, the PSF demonstrates reasonable consistency across the market.
